WebNov 4, 2024 · Labor force participation for the entire working age population declined from an annual average of 67% in 2000 to 63% in 2024. This partly reflects a steep drop in participation among 16- to 24-year-olds (66% to 56%) as young people increasingly pursued schooling rather than employment. ... WebFeb 2, 2024 · Monthly jobs reports show that the level of U.S. employment is gradually recovering. However, the labor force participation rate—the proportion of the working-age population (16 and older) that is employed or looking for a job—remains the lowest since the 1970s.
